(e) All trading junks on arrival at or departure

from the Colony shall enter and clear at one of

the following anchorages:-

Victoria, Yaumati, Shaukiwan, Jai kung,

Tai 0, Cheung Chau, Aberdeen, Tai Po,

Stanley, and Tsun Wan.

Provided that the above list may be varied by

sutul content any time by the proper Hong Kong

authorities after reasonable notice to the Chinese Maritime Customs.
